The phrase "absolutely deaf"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used to emphasize a complete lack of hearing ability in a person or to describe someone who is unresponsive to sound or communication.
Example: "After the loud concert, I felt absolutely deaf for several hours, unable to hear anything around me."
Alternatives: "completely deaf" or "totally deaf".
